A Construction Superintendent is responsible for overseeing all aspects of a building project, including managing workers, setting schedules, and ensuring that safety regulations and guidelines are adhered to. Superintendents are involved in every phase of the project, from planning and preparation to completion, making decisions on construction methods, determining labor requirements, and coordinating with architects, engineers, and contractors.
Important skills for Construction Superintendents include strong leadership, organization, and communication skills, as well as an in-depth knowledge of construction methods and regulations. They should be OSHA-certified and may also need additional certifications depending on the specific project or region. Prior to becoming a Superintendent, individuals may serve in roles such as Construction Foreman, Project Manager, or Site Supervisor, which provide key experience in managing construction projects and teams.
